Dental implants: answering your 7 biggest questions

  • Written by NewsServices.com

Dental implants are a procedure designed to replicate the roots of the teeth. They are implanted to replace missing or damaged teeth with prosthetic teeth that look and feel like the real thing. This treatment can be of benefit to anyone who has experienced cracked, damaged or missing teeth, but we understand that like any other procedure you will have a question or two about them!

 

  1. What do they taste like?

 

The best dental implants Melbourne has are non-corrosive and won’t leave any funky taste in your mouth. The prosthetic teeth fixed to your solution are also tasteless, ensuring you can continue to enjoy all the wonderful flavours of food without the prosthesis impeding on any delectable bites. In fact, this procedure generally leads to people enjoying food much more, as they are once again able to chew properly on each side like they could before having a damaged or missing tooth.

 

  1. Can you notice zygomatic implants in the cheek?

 

You won’t feel the solution once they’re in place as the area of the cheekbone that supports it doesn’t hold any nerve receptors. A qualified oral expert will place them and do so in a manner that ensures they won’t cause any pain or discomfort. It is far less complicated than other procedures that require more visits to the dentist’s chair.

What’s more, you won’t be able to feel the solution with your fingers, as they will be situated within the cheekbones and the jaw’s tissue. There will also be no protrusion altering your face’s shape or texture.

 

  1. Will they set off metal detectors?

 

Worried about going through customs? Don’t be! They are not magnetic, meaning they won’t set off any metal detectors and will be able to freely travel with them once they are placed.

 

  1. Can you floss easily with them in place?

 

Any difficulty with flossing depends on the prosthesis. New prosthetics should contain a solid unit you may not need to traditionally floss but could instead use a water flosser to remove any buildup between the gums and bridge.

 

  1. Can they cause tinnitus

 

Tinnitus, or an irritating ringing in the ears, is not caused by prosthetics. But any problematic sounds near the ears can cause problems for the cochlear nerve, and any dental work that is conducted near the ear runs the risk of agitating the ear’s sensitive anatomy.

 

  1. Will they change my sense of smell?

 

Patients often report having an increased sense of smell and taste after their procedure because of bacterial removal following any extractions. This is another fantastic benefit of this treatment over other procedures like dentures, as they will cover a part of the palate, something which can deplete a person’s sense of taste.

 

  1. Could they increase the risk of sinus infection

 

Some patients get a little concerned that implants might cause sinus problems. However, they are not designed to breach the sinuses, and should not cause any problems with your sinuses.
